Hi Yuri,
#1 does it for me; the colors and comp are wonderful. My only nitpick is the horizon appears to be tilting to the right ever so slightly.
#2 had wonderful comp and colors as well. The mist adds a feel and I like your use of the grasses in the foreground to give depth.
#3 just doesn't do it for me. It's a beautiful picture, well composed but doesn't move me like your others. Guess it's the dark trees in the background. I looked at the lilies close up (tighter crop) and it worked better for me. The trees are still inferred from the reflections. I do like the contrast of the lilies on the dark water, it makes them stand out nicely.
Can't really say why, but #1 really works for me. Thanks for sharing,
